The Southern Ocean Walk is a 4 day - 3 night immersive experience showcasing some of the most spectacular scenery along the south coast of the Fleurieu Peninsula in South Australia.

At just 90 minutes south of Adelaide it is easily accessible and conveniently located near the famous McLaren Vale wine region and Kangaroo Island.

It follows Australia's most significant trail, the Heysen Trail from Cape Jervis to Victor Harbour and incorporates Deep Creek Conservation Park as well as Newland Head Conservation Park.

Guests can expect to see a diverse range of landscapes from pristine beaches and wind swept cliffs to dense forests and secluded waterfalls.

At the end of each day's walk guests are transferred back to our comfortable accommodation exclusively located in Deep Creek Conservation Park. Here they can enjoy a pre dinner drink while our staff prepare a delicious meal using locally sourced ingredients.
